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

A female coupling device includes: a main body, and a clip member coupled to the main body, the clip member having a plurality of arms extending perpendicularly therefrom, with the plurality of arms forming at least one pair of arms, with the pair of arms including a first distance therebetween and a second distance therebetween, with the first distance being sized to engage a clip groove of a mating male coupling device, and with the second distance being sized to disengage the mating male coupling device. In a locked position, the pair of arms is positioned so that the first distance is adjacent to the mating male coupling device. In an unlocked position, the pair of arms is positioned so that the second distance is adjacent to the mating male coupling device.

First claim

Opening claim text (preview).

What is claimed is: 1. A female coupling device, comprising: a main body defining a first fluid passageway and a second fluid passageway extending therethrough along a longitudinal direction of the main body; and a clip member coupled to the main body and movable relative to the main body between a locked position and an unlocked position, the clip member comprising a clip body, a post, a first pair of arms, and a second pair of arms, wherein the first pair of arms, the second pair of arms, and the post extend from the clip body transverse to the longitudinal direction, and the post is positioned between the first pair of arms and the second pair of arms, wherein a first arm of the first pair of arms includes a first bottom end portion and a second arm of the first pair of arms includes a second bottom end portion, wherein the first and second bottom end portions extend toward each other and are spaced apart from each other by an opening distance, and wherein the first and second bottom end portions are thinner than respective upper portions of the first and second arms from which the first and second bottom end portions extend. 2. The female coupling device of claim 1 , wherein the upper portions of the first arm and the second arm are configured such that the first arm flexes away from the second arm when a male coupling device is inserted into the female coupling device. 3. The female coupling device of claim 1 , wherein the bottom end portions of the first arm and the second arm engage within a clip groove of a male coupling device when the male coupling device is mated with the female coupling device. 4. The female coupling device of claim 1 , wherein the main body defines a first opening in which the first bottom end portion movably resides and a second opening in which the second bottom end portion movably resides. 5. The female coupling device of claim 4 , wherein, while the clip member is in the locked position, clearance exists between: (i) the first opening and the first bottom end portion, and (ii) the second opening and the second bottom end portion. 6. The female coupling device of claim 5 , wherein depressing the clip member from the locked position toward the unlocked position moves the first bottom end portion and the second bottom end portion transverse to the longitudinal direction and farther into the first and second openings respectively. 7. The female coupling device of claim 4 , wherein the first and second openings extend through an outer wall surface of the main body. 8. A female coupling device, comprising: a main body defining: (i) a first fluid passageway extending therethrough along a longitudinal direction of the main body and (ii) a second fluid passageway extending therethrough along the longitudinal direction of the main body, wherein the first and second fluid passageways are separate from each other; and a single clip member coupled to the main body and movable relative to the main body between a locked position and an unlocked position, the clip member comprising a clip body, a post, and: (i) a first pair of arms extending from the clip body transverse to the longitudinal direction, and (ii) a second pair of arms extending from the clip body transverse to the longitudinal direction, wherein the first fluid passageway extends between the first pair of arms and the second fluid passageway extends between the second pair of arms, wherein the post extends from the clip body and is positioned between the first pair of arms and the second pair of arms, wherein the first pair of arms flex away from one another as a male coupling device is inserted into the first fluid passageway to engage the male coupling device with the female coupling device while the second pair of arms are unaffected, and wherein the second pair of arms flex away from one another as a male coupling device is inserted into the second fluid passageway to engage the male coupling device with the female coupling device while the first pair of arms are unaffected, and wherein depressing the clip member to the unlocked position simultaneously releases from engagement with the female coupling device both a first male coupling device and a second male coupling device that were concurrently engaged with the female coupling device. 9. The female coupling device of claim 8 , wherein the main body includes a shroud extending around a periphery of the clip body. 10. The female coupling device of claim 8 , further comprising a spring member disposed between the main body and the clip member, wherein the spring member biases the clip member toward the locked position. 11. The female coupling device of claim 8 , wherein a male coupling device can be coupled with the female coupling device while the clip member remains in the locked position. 12. The female coupling device of claim 8 , further comprising: a first valve disposed in the first fluid passageway; and a second valve disposed in the second fluid passageway. 13. A female coupling device, comprising: a main body defining a first fluid passageway and a second fluid passageway extending therethrough along a longitudinal direction of the main body; and a clip member coupled to the main body and movable relative to the main body between a locked position and an unlocked position, the clip member comprising a clip body, a post, a first pair of arms, and a second pair of arms, wherein the first pair of arms, the second pair of arms, and the post extend from the clip body transverse to the longitudinal direction, and the post is positioned between the first pair of arms and the second pair of arms, wherein a first arm of the first pair of arms includes a first bottom end portion and a second arm of the first pair of arms includes a second bottom end portion, wherein the first and second bottom end portions extend toward each other and are spaced apart from each other by an opening distance, wherein the main body defines a first opening in which the first bottom end portion movably resides and a second opening in which the second bottom end portion movably resides, and wherein an outer wall portion of each of the first and second openings extends at an acute angle relative to the longitudinal direction such that the first and second bottom end portions are forced toward each other by the outer wall portions when the first pair of arms are forced in the longitudinal direction against the outer wall portions. 14. The female coupling device of claim 13 , wherein the first and second bottom end portions are thinner than respective upper portions of the first and second arms from which the first and second bottom end portions extend. 15. The female coupling device of claim 14 , wherein the first and second openings are L-shaped in cross-section. 16. The female coupling device of claim 15 , wherein the L-shaped first and second openings extend through an outer wall surface of the main body. 17. The female coupling device of claim 13 , wherein a male coupling device can be coupled with the female coupling device while the clip member remains in the locked position.
